Dashcams in vehicles can be incredibly helpful, providing crucial evidence in accidents and legal cases. Recently, dashcam footage captured a massive crash on the Ohio River bridge between Louisville and Kentucky. The video shows a pickup truck swerving out of its lane to avoid a stalled vehicle before it crashes into a truck, causing the cabin of the truck and its driver to hang precariously 75 feet (23 meters) above the Ohio River.
This dramatic incident underscores the importance of dashcams in vehicles. The footage, which was played in court on May 15 during a hearing for Trevor Branham, the driver of the pickup truck, offers an objective record of the events leading up to the crash. The visual evidence provided by the dashcam is critical in understanding the dynamics of the accident and determining liability.
Dashcams serve multiple purposes: they can protect drivers from fraudulent claims, provide clear evidence in disputes, and enhance overall road safety by encouraging responsible driving behaviour. In this case, the dashcam footage was vital for the legal process, demonstrating the sequence of actions and contributing to a fair assessment of the incident.
Dashcams extends beyond personal security; they are valuable tools in the judicial system, offering clarity and aiding in the delivery of justice. The footage from the Ohio River bridge crash is a testament to their importance, highlighting how technology can significantly impact the resolution of traffic-related cases
